Official title

Optimisation du Diagnostic de Pneumocystose Chez Les Patients Immunodéprimés

Overview

Evaluate new diagnostic methods using qPCR on non-invasive samples, compared with reference techniques for the positive diagnosis of pneumocystis (PcP) in immunocompromised patients

Interventions

  • Other Biological sampling
    Mouthwash, nasopharyngeal swab, blood sampling

Primary outcome measures

  • Pearson correlation coefficient [Time frame: At inclusion]
Secondary outcome measures (3)
  • Fungal load by qPCR [Time frame: At inclusion]
  • Fungal load by serum PCR [Time frame: At inclusion]
  • Beta D glucan blood levels [Time frame: At inclusion]

Eligibility criteria

Inclusion criteria

  • adult patients with suspected pneumocystis
  • with an indication for bronchial fibroscopy for BAL or induced sputum
  • no opposition to the research from the adult patient or his or her next of kin research for patients unable to express their non-opposition

Exclusion criteria

  • Pneumocystis treated for more than 72 hours
  • pregnancy/breast-feeding
  • adult patients deprived of liberty, protected
